Determining the appropriate amount of damages in a securities arbitration claim is a complex task that requires expertise. We employ various methods to calculate damages accurately, considering factors such as out-of-pocket losses, rescission, benefit-of-the-bargain, and market-adjusted damages. We can also leverage expert testimony and forensic analysis to support their calculations. Properly calculated damages ensure that the client seeks fair and adequate compensation for their losses.
